About Saône Radio
Saône Radio is a local, generalist, and community-focused radio station serving the Haute-Saône department in France. Founded in 2023, it operates as a non-profit association and is dedicated to providing hyper-local news, traffic updates, weather for the "70" department, and community events. Listeners can enjoy a daily mix of contemporary hits and themed music programs, and they can listen live to stay connected to everything happening in their region.
The station's programming is built around local personalities and daily routines. Weekday mornings feature the "Bonjour la Haute-Saône" show with Vincent Leonard, while afternoons offer "Bonsoir la Haute-Saône" with Aurel Bietry. Weekends include Benjamin Durand's morning show and Charles Rudelin's afternoon program. Other regular features include Alice Henry's cinema reviews, David Leroy's sports coverage, and Pierre Brossard's historical chronicles. You can stream online to catch these shows and the nightly "100% hits 100% 70" music blocks or weekend dance music on "Disco 70".
As a station deeply rooted in the Haute-Saône area, from the plains to the Vosges Saônoises, Saône Radio emphasizes local content and listener interaction. Its team of presenters and journalists, including Guillaume Sautet and Loïc Martin, focuses on regional news and culture.
